CLEANING AND MAINTENANCE
Before cleaning, please note the following:
• DO NOT use soap, detergents, abrasives, gasoline, glass
or furniture polish, or boiling water to clean any part of your
humidifier. These will interfere with the proper operation of
your humidifier.
• DO NOT use sharp or metal objects to clean mineral
deposits in the tray or element. Contact with sharp
objects can result in damage to the plastic.
• We recommend that the tray be rinsed daily and that the
unit be allowed to run out of water every second day.
• Mineral deposits should be soaked in BIONAIRE
®
’s
Clean-Away
®
solution or plain vinegar. DO NOT
operate unit while it is soaking!
• DO NOT clean any part of your humidifier in the dish washer.
• NEVER mix bleach and Clean-Away
®
solution.
Cleaning instructions:
1. Turn the unit off and unplug it.
2. Remove the water tank; then, unlock the misting chamber
by rotating the latch (Figure 6) and lift it from the unit’s
base. Now lift the tray from the base (Figure 7).
3. Empty water and minerals from the tray and fill with
Clean-Away
®
solution. Replace the tray and misting
chamber in the base. (This will submerse the element in
the cleaning solution). Soak for a minimum of 20 minutes
to a maximum of 30 minutes.
4. Rinse the tray and heating element with clean warm water.
All traces of Clean-Away
®
on both the element and the tray
must be thoroughly rinsed off before disinfecting. Inspect
the heating element (see Figure 8) for scale buildup. If
present, please see “Special Maintenance - Heating
Element” for further cleaning instructions.
NOTE: DO NOT ALLOW WATER TO ENTER THE AIR
OUTLET GRILL OR ANY OTHER OPENINGS.

5. Disinfect the water tank and tray using a solution of one
teaspoon of chlorine bleach in 1 gallon of water. Let solution
soak for 20 minutes, swishing every few minutes to wet all
surfaces. Empty the tank and tray; rinse thoroughly until
bleach smell is gone. Replace the tray in the base (Figure 7),
then replace the misting chamber in the unit, making sure
that the latch has been locked in position. Fill the
tank with fresh water and replace it into the unit.
6. Resume normal use.
SPECIAL MAINTENANCE - HEATING ELEMENT
Should the output drop or the
“EMPTY/CLEAN” light illuminate with
water remaining in the tank, it will be
necessary to remove scale buildup
on the heating element. Remove the
misting chamber by rotating the latch
and lift it from the unit’s base. Place the misting chamber on
its side. The heating element will now be visible (Figure 8).
Using a non-metallic brush, scrape away the scale buildup
on the element. Follow steps 3-6 to complete cleaning.
Note: The above special maintenance is required due to
water hardness. The harder your water, the more often this
special maintenance will be needed.
AFTER SEASON CARE
If you do not plan to use your humidifier for an extended
period of time (i.e. during the summer months), it is important
that you follow these instructions to help prevent stagnation of
water in the unit.
1. Clean your humidifier as instructed in the section titled
“Cleaning and Maintenance”.
2. Make sure all water is emptied from the tank and tray.
3. Dry your unit thoroughly.
4. Leave the tank cap off allowing the tank to be
exposed to air.
5. Store humidifier in a cool, dry location. Bionaire
®
recommends storing the unit in its original box.
